Mr. Ray, voiced by Bob Peterson
Where you've heard his voice before: Oh, you know, he voiced Roz in Monsters, Inc. and Monsters University AND Dug and Alpha in Up.
Nemo, voiced by Hayden Rolence
Where you've heard his voice before: This is the actor's first time acting in an animated film. (The original Nemo was voiced by Alexander Gould, who grew up to star on Weeds.)
Marlin, voiced by Albert Brooks
Where you've heard his voice before: The actor has voiced several characters on The Simpsons, such as Dr. Raufbold, Hank Scorpio, Tab Spangler, and Brad Goodman.
Crush, voiced by Andrew Stanton
Where you've heard his voice before: Andrew Stanton, who co-wrote and co-directed the film, has lent his voice to WALL-E, Cars, The Incredibles, Toy Story 2, A Bug's Life, and Toy Story.
